NeoDB Public Instance Information

A comprehensive tool for collecting and maintaining information about public NeoDB instances across the fediverse.

🚀 Features

  • Automated Data Collection: Daily automated fetching of instance information via Mastodon API
  • Smart Description Extraction: Intelligent fallback to homepage meta tags when API descriptions are empty
  • Multi-language Support: Handles Chinese, English, and other language descriptions
  • Thumbnail Processing: Converts relative URLs to absolute paths
  • Error Resilience: Creates placeholder entries for failed instances
  • Title Generation: Smart domain-to-title conversion with special handling for "DB" terminology

🔄 Automated Updates

The repository is automatically updated daily at 02:00 UTC (10:00 AM Beijing time) via GitHub Actions. The workflow:

  1. Fetches Latest Data: Calls /api/v2/instance endpoint for each server
  2. Extracts Descriptions: Falls back to homepage meta tags if API description is empty
  3. Processes Thumbnails: Converts relative URLs to absolute paths
  4. Generates Titles: Creates friendly display titles from domain names
  5. Commits Changes: Only commits if there are actual changes to the data

📊 Data Schema

The generated server.json follows this schema:

{
  "domain": "string",           // Server domain name
  "version": "string",          // NeoDB version
  "title": "string",            // Generated friendly title
  "description": "string",      // Server description (API or homepage)
  "languages": ["string"],      // Supported languages
  "region": "string",           // Detected geographical region
  "categories": ["string"],     // Server categories
  "proxied_thumbnail": "string", // Absolute thumbnail URL
  "blurhash": "string",         // Thumbnail blurhash
  "total_users": "number",      // Total active users
  "last_week_users": "number",  // Weekly active users
  "approval_required": "boolean", // Registration approval requirement
  "language": "string",         // Primary language
  "category": "string"          // Primary category
}

Adding New Instances

To add a new NeoDB instance:

  1. Add the instance URL to data/server/_source/server.txt
  2. Run pnpm run fetch-instances to collect the data
  3. Commit the changes
